These designs are perfect for those just starting out, but also a great addition to any seasoned nail artist's repertoire. First up, we have some adorable Daisy Nail Art designs. These are perfect for the spring and summer seasons and are relatively simple to recreate. All you need is a base coat, a yellow nail polish for the center of the flower, and a white or light pink polish for the petals. For the design, simply use a toothpick or nail art pen to create small dots in a circle for the flower center. Then, carefully draw short lines to create petals around the circle, and voila - your daisy nails are complete! Next, we have some super-trendy nail art ideas that are perfect for fashion lovers everywhere. To create these designs, all you need is a steady hand and a few simple tools. Our favorite is a chic, black-and-white striped design that is sure to turn heads. To achieve this design, start by painting your nails with your base color of choice - in this case, a bold black. Then use a thin brush or nail art pen to create thin white stripes across each nail, going in different directions for a more playful vibe. If stripes aren't your thing, then how about trying this cute and whimsical cherry design? Start off with a light pink base color, and then create small red dots in a cluster near the tip of each nail. Next, carefully draw small green leaves using a nail art pen or brush. This design is perfect for anyone who loves all things kitschy and cute, and it's sure to start conversations wherever you go. Another simple yet stylish design that we love is the classic French manicure with a twist. Instead of the traditional white tips, why not try a pop of color? Start off with a clear base coat, and then paint the tips of your nails with a bright, bold color like neon pink or electric blue. One of our favorites is the simple black-and-white design, which consists of a white base color and black stripes or dots. Another great option is the ombre effect, which is achieved by blending two or more colors together on each nail. One of our favorite easy-to-do designs is the simple heart design, which is achieved by creating small hearts in various colors on each nail. Another great option is the simple polka dot design, which involves adding small dots in one color to a contrasting base color.
